Stereoselective synthesis of (Rp)-benzylphenyl-[2-(S)-bromomethylpyrrolidine-1-yl]phosphine oxide from (S)-(+)-prolinol by the Michaelis–Arbuzov reaction: application in the synthesis of a chiral hybrid phosphine–phosphine oxide ligand
Abstract
The chiral oxazaphospholidine (2) derived from (S)-(+)-prolinol reacts with benzyl bromide in a stereoselective Michaelis–Arbuzov reaction to give (3), an ideal precursor for the synthesis of the chiral hybrid phosphine–phosphine oxide ligand (5).
